6 servings
suggest servings
| ingredients | |||
| 1 | cup | chicken | cooked, diced, or chopped |
| 1 | can | soup, cream of celery | |
| 1 | can | soup, cream of chicken | |
| 1 | can | chicken broth | |
| 1 1/3 | cups | minute rice | |
| 1 | tablespoon | worcestershire sauce | |
| 1 | dash | red hot pepper sauce (eg. Tabasco) | |
| 1/3 | cup | sherry | |
| Salt | and | salt and black pepper | |
| 1/2 | can | french fried onion ring | |
Mix all ingredients except french onion rings in casserole and place in oven heated to 325 degrees for 7 minutes.
Sprinkle french onion rings on top and bake for 7 more minutes.
